Lorca City Council signed a cooperation agreement with the Bishop to assist in the maintenance of the Cemetery of San Cristóbal (25/01/2010)

The Full Council has approved Lorca continue the partnerships that were initiated in 2009 with the parish of San Cristóbal, in order to help sustain the parish cemetery of the same name.

Specifically, during 2010 we will reach an agreement with the Diocese of Cartagena to assist in maintaining this cemetery.

The churchyard of St. Kitts, managed by the parish of San Cristóbal, has so far with their own financial resources of the parish and the fees paid by owners of the niche in maintenance and cleaning.

In recent years we have carried out a series of improvements in sanitation, paving, pipeline, repairing and replacing roofs, building drains, removal of part of architectural barriers, etc.

Similarly, there has been a major effort to update and computerize all the documentation that was badly damaged book.

Despite the size of the cemetery, have built 100 niches in addition to existing ones, while it has increased the number of hours spent on cleaning the cemetery, two to eight hours a week.

The motion acknowledged the efforts made by the administration of the cemetery that lies with the person of the parish priest, Regulo Cayuela, to make these improvements.

Final approval of Poncemar PERI

The Full Council of Lorca also has given the green light, with the PP and PSOE votes in favor and against IU, the final approval of Poncemar PERI, which will create a block of flats, which will also host the Market Square and a large plaza with a large underground car park.
